DSWD’s Bicol Field Office brings help to Naga City

October 24, 2024

Upon the instruction of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) Secretary Rex Gatchalian, DSWD Field Office 5-Bicol Regional Director Norman Laurio oversees on Thursday (October 24) the relief distribution for ‘Kristine’-affected residents of Naga City.

Naga City suffered the brunt of Severe Tropical Storm Kristine with local officials reporting that thousands of locals are in urgent need for food, clean water, and medicines.

Director Laurio made sure that the FO-5 provided enough food and non-food supplies to ensure that the locals will not go hungry amid the storm.

The DSWD’s Bicol Field Office also continues to coordinate with the local government of Naga City to determine other interventions that the residents may need to help them recover from the effects of the weather disturbance. #
